Roosevelt Island Tramway
Skip the subway and take this aerial tramway for breathtaking, panoramic views of the East River and Midtown Manhattan skyline. It offers a unique perspective of the city at a subway fare.
Union Square Greenmarket
FREEMore than just a farmer's market, this is a culinary hub where locals shop for the freshest produce, artisanal cheeses, and baked goods directly from farmers. The energy and quality are unmatched.

Common Scams to Watch For
- 1Pedicab/Tour bus scams: Overcharging for short rides or tours.
- 2Fake petitions: Individuals asking for signatures then demanding donations.
- 3Shell game/Dice games: Often set up in tourist areas, these are rigged for the operator to win.
